Bardney is a well-served village located 11 miles east of Lincoln. Amenities include a Primary School, Pre-school Playgroup & Youth Centre. Doctors Surgery and a Pharmacy. Post Office, Co-op shop, butchers, two hairdressers, two garages, a coffee shop, fish & chip shop, public house with restaurant facilities, a Heritage Centre with B&B, cycle hire and in-house café. There is a large Village Hall and Park with a Children’s play area, sports and bowls clubs; and a regular bus service.

Bardney is ideally positioned for commuters, with easy access to Lincoln City centre, hospital, and university. Newark is also within reach, offering a direct rail service to London in appro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es. The village is surrounded by open countryside, with walking and cycling routes along the River Witham and through Bardney Lock.
